[h=1]Trump and the violence of theangry American[/h][h=2][FONT="][/FONT]Those watching Mr. Trump’scampaign closely know that the wave of intolerance that it has generated hasfor months now been laced with a snarling undertone of aggression towardscritical opinion.[/h][FONT="]It hasbeen a long time coming, but the past week witnessed the election campaign ofDonald Trump, the property mogul who has baffled pundits to emerge as the surprise frontrunnerin the Republican Party nomination, descend into a vortex ofviolence against protestors and the media, to the point where the candidate hadno choice but to cancel a major rally inChicago.[/FONT]
[FONT="]Thosewatching Mr. Trump’s campaign closely know that the wave of intolerance that ithas generated has for months now been laced with a snarling undertone ofaggression towards critical opinion in general, and this was focussed on themedia until recently.[/FONT]
[FONT="]Speakingof political journalists earlier on in his bid to win the GOP nomination Mr. Trumpsaid, “I do hate them... Some of them are such lying, disgusting people. …[They’re] among the most dishonest groups of people I’ve ever met.”[/FONT]
